Where to Find Reliable Science and Technology PDFs
Finding reliable science and technology PDFs is crucial to ensure that you're accessing accurate and trustworthy information. One of the best places to start is with academic databases such as IEEE Xplore, ScienceDirect, and Google Scholar. These platforms curate a vast collection of peer-reviewed articles, research papers, and conference proceedings, all available in PDF format. University libraries also provide access to a wealth of scholarly resources, including digital archives and online journals. Many universities offer open access repositories, where researchers can deposit their work for free dissemination. Government agencies and research institutions, such as NASA, the National Institutes of Health (NIH), and the European Organisation for Nuclear Research (CERN), often publish PDFs of their research findings and technical reports. Professional organizations, like the American Association for the Advancement of Science (AAAS) and the Institute of Physics (IOP), offer PDFs through their journals and publications. When searching for science and technology PDFs online, be mindful of the source's credibility. Look for reputable publishers, peer-reviewed journals, and established institutions. Avoid downloading PDFs from unverified websites, as they may contain inaccurate information or malware. Utilize citation management tools, such as Mendeley or Zotero, to organize your PDF collection and track your sources.
